Why is it so hard to hatch Silkie eggs?
Silkie eggs have solid shells and some exhibition lines have a thicker membranes in the shell which, if there is a problem with humidity, the larger than average feet and enlarged head dome can make hatching difficult. How many eggs can Silkie hatch?
I have seen Silkie hens go broody after laying as few as a half dozen eggs and they are truly staunch on the nest. They can handle up to twelve eggs and with a small flock kept just for broodies you can selectively breed for larger sized hens.

How do you tell if an egg has died?
You'll see blood pumping through the heart of a tiny, developing embryo if you candle a fertile egg on Day 4. If the embryo dies at this point, you may still see a faint network of blood vessels inside the egg's contents. An embryo dying at this point will show a large, black eye.

What is the rarest Silkie color?
Red Silkies are a rare variation and not recognized. The color does not exist naturally in Silkies and must be introduced by another breed. Some breeders describe them simply as darker buff variations, although there are breeders specially working on developing red Silkies in Australia.

How long is a Silkie broody for?
She will usually sit for at least 3 weeks and may not lay for another six weeks after that. Some Silkies will sit for months if they are really into it. The broody hen is not going to lay any more eggs as long as she is sitting.
What happens if eggs don't hatch after 21 days?
If there are still unhatched eggs at day 21, don't despair. It is possible that timing or temperature went slightly awry, so give the eggs until Day 23. Candle any unhatched eggs to see if they are still alive before discarding them. Keep in mind that when hatching eggs, you will likely end up with roosters.

When do silkies lay eggs?
Silkies lay early in the New Year, often coming into lay toward the end of January as the days begin to lengthen. The tendency is to lay in flushes of 14 to 20 eggs at a time and then go broody.

Why do you breed back to silkies?
The reason you keep breeding back to Silkies initially is to improve type. You want the birds to be Silkies with the naked neck gene rather than a hybrid mix of Naked Necks (Turkens) and Silkies.

Do silkie cross birds hatch?
Fortunately you have a great broody here, so often silkie breeders will forgo traditional incubation equipment in favour of Mother Nature. If this is your preferred option then it is worth hatching some silkie cross birds as the harder feathering will prevent chick mortality from getting caught in the feathers.
Can you use a Showgirl male on a Silkie female?
If you use a Showgirl male on Silkie females, you get more Showgirl chicks for your investment. One Showgirl male with three females laying well could fertilise 12 eggs a week. Improving Your Showgirls Further Generations: Most breeders usually cross Showgirls with Silkies to improve type.
How many eggs can a silkie hatch?
She is an amazing mother and diligent to her young. When you have noticed your Silkie is broody you can then put fertile eggs under her, up to 10 bantam eggs, 6 normal hen eggs or 5 duck eggs.

How to get a silkie to go broody?
You can encourage a Silkie to go broody by placing a couple of dummy eggs in her nest area, these can be unfertilised eggs or rubber dummy eggs which you can buy from any good pet store or poultry centre. Once you have noticed that your Silkie is broody you can then put fertilised eggs under her.
How to tell if a silkie is broody?
How to tell if you have a broody hen. Silkies will be very easy to spot once they have gone broody, they will stay in their nesting box and will NOT come out, they will cluck at you if you get too close to them which is a very uncharacteristic trait of a none broody Silkie. How often does Silkie forget to eat?
She will get off to eat once a day but keep an eye on this as sometimes a Silkie can go so broody she will forget to eat or drink, make sure the food and water is close by so she can get to them easily. If she is not getting up to eat and drink then you will need to remind her that this is a god idea.
